Flexiant and CohesiveFT Partner to Offer Virtual Private Clouds on Extility

June 24, 2010 by Robin Wauters Leave a Comment

Flexiant, the cloud software and services company, announced today it is to offer CohesiveFT’s cloud overlay, VPN-Cubed, on Extility, enabling secure virtual private clouds.

CohesiveFT’s product suite, developed from decades of enterprise management experience within a cloud-oriented engineering organization, directly addresses the needs of the cloud user. VPN-Cubed will provide Flexiant customers with enhanced networking tools including static addressing, end-to-end communication encapsulation and encryption; as well as the use of normally cloud-prohibited protocols, complete topology security and control in third party infrastructure.

One of only three independent public cloud providers in Europe and five world wide, Flexiant launched Europe’s first cloud platform, Flexiscale, in 2007. Extility, Flexiant’s licensed virtualised cloud platform, launched earlier this year effectively enabling hosting providers to compete on an even playing field with global market leaders of proprietary rapid provisioning infrastructures.

CohesiveFT has been providing enterprise-grade virtualisation and cloud products since 2006 (Elastic Server® and VPN-Cubed). Its early participation in the market provides it with the expertise to help enterprises understand the real benefits of cloud computing from assessment through to deployment. Elastic Server, a multicloud virtual server, will also be available soon on Extility.
